Civil Industry:
Soil stabilisation

Improves soil strength and reduces moisture, enabling durable foundations and reducing delays.

Civil Industry:
Hot Melt Asphalt

Enhances adhesion and moisture resistance, extending pavement life.

Building Material:
AAC Bricks

Reacts with aluminium powder to develop foam creating the bubbled structure of the material at the origin of its lightweight and insulating properties.

Building Material:
Whiting

Serves as a filler and pigment in paints and coatings, improving brightness and consistency.

Frequently Asked Questions (FAQ)

Why is lime used in soil stabilization?
Lime reduces soil moisture and increases strength, making it ideal for stabilising foundations, roads, and embankments in civil engineering projects.

How does lime improve asphalt performance?
Adding lime to asphalt enhances adhesion and moisture resistance, which extends pavement life and reduces maintenance costs.

What role does lime play in sustainable construction?
Lime supports heritage restoration and modern green building by improving material durability, reducing energy use in AAC bricks, and enabling eco-friendly construction practices.
